Output 34beb431ef3c35604c4c67eccb7e592cd1924c42c99db2790eb812a5109d1f91:1

value
3520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 178bb7c785b8f06592b5b10633abee9d2ae623a4 OP_EQUALVERIFY OP_CHECKSIG
address
139VvBWRqQVF5dQpiv2msUmMwVa6vXvvv2
transaction
34beb431ef3c35604c4c67eccb7e592cd1924c42c99db2790eb812a5109d1f91
spent
true